On Tuesday, May 23, the Office of the U.S. Trade Representative issued a Federal Register notice asking for public comments on what the negotiating objectives should be for the North American Free Trade Agreement (NAFTA) renegotiation. Written comments are due by Monday, June 12, and there will be a public hearing on Tuesday, June 27. This is an important opportunity for companies to weigh in not only on their priorities in NAFTA, but also on their trade priorities, generally, as the Trump administration has indicated the renegotiated NAFTA will serve as a template for its trade policy objectives going forward.
